MY NOTES ASK YOUR TEACHER PRACTICE ANOTHER Ultrasound probes can resolve structural details with sizes approximately equal to the wavelength of the ultrasound waves themselves. What is the size of the smallest feature observable in human tissue when examined with 10-MHz ultrasound? The speed of sound in human tissue is 1,540 m/s. m Need Help? Read It
